Package org.elasticsearch.monitor.jvm
Class GcNames
java.lang.Object
org.elasticsearch.monitor.jvm.GcNames
public class GcNames
extends java.lang.Object
-
Field Summary
-
Constructor Summary
Constructors Constructor Description GcNames()
-
Method Summary
Modifier and Type Method Description static java.lang.String
getByGcName(java.lang.String gcName, java.lang.String defaultName)
static java.lang.String
getByMemoryPoolName(java.lang.String poolName, java.lang.String defaultName)
Resolves the GC type by its memory pool name (MemoryPoolMXBean.getName()
.
-
Field Details
-
YOUNG
public static final java.lang.String YOUNG- See Also:
- Constant Field Values
-
OLD
public static final java.lang.String OLD- See Also:
- Constant Field Values
-
SURVIVOR
public static final java.lang.String SURVIVOR- See Also:
- Constant Field Values
-
-
Constructor Details
-
GcNames
public GcNames()
-
-
Method Details
-
getByMemoryPoolName
public static java.lang.String getByMemoryPoolName(java.lang.String poolName, java.lang.String defaultName)Resolves the GC type by its memory pool name (MemoryPoolMXBean.getName()
. -
getByGcName
public static java.lang.String getByGcName(java.lang.String gcName, java.lang.String defaultName)
-